When a site-to-site VPN is used, which protocol is responsible for the transport of user data?

By | November 19, 2022

  • A. IPsec
  • B. IKEv1
  • C. MD5
  • D. IKEv2
Answer: Option A.
Explanation: 

Section: Security Fundamentals
A site-to-site VPN allows offices in multiple fixed locations to establish secure connections with each other over a public network such as the Internet. A site-to-site VPN means that two sites create a VPN tunnel by encrypting and sending data between two devices. One set of rules for creating a site-to-site VPN is defined by IPsec.
